想要使用jQuery获得一个元素的外部HTML,需要使用$(selector).outerHTML()
方法。以下是具体步骤:
步骤1:使用jQuery选择器选择要获取外部HTML的元素。
首先需要使用jQuery选择器选择要获取外部HTML的元素。如果你想要获取整个html文档的外部HTML,可以使用"html"
作为选择器。示例代码如下:
var element = $("html"); //选择整个html文档
如果你想要获取某个特定元素的外部HTML,可以使用该元素的标签名或者id等作为选择器。示例代码如下:
var element = $("#myDiv"); //选择ID为myDiv的div元素
步骤2:使用outerHTML()方法获取元素的外部HTML。
一旦选择好了要获取外部HTML的元素,就可以使用outerHTML()方法获取它的外部HTML了。示例代码如下:
var html = element.outerHTML(); //获取元素的外部HTML
这样,我们就可以得到选择的元素的完整HTML代码了。
下面是一个完整的例子,演示如何获取ID为myDiv的div元素的外部HTML并打印到控制台上: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>获取元素的外部HTML</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script>
$(document).ready(function() {
var element = $("#myDiv"); //选择ID为myDiv的div元素
var html = element.outerHTML(); //获取元素的外部HTML
console.log(html); //在控制台输出外部HTML
});
</script>
</head>
<body>
<div id="myDiv">
<h1>这是一个标题</h1>
<p>这是一个段落</p>
</div>
</body>
</html>
在控制台中,你将会看到打印出来的完整HTML代码。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:如何使用jQuery获得一个元素的外部HTML - Python技术站